dc.description.abstract | Background: Each year in India, roughly 28 million women experience pregnancy and 26 million have a live birth. Of these, an estimated 67,000 maternal deaths and one million new-born deaths occur each year. A woman dies as a result of complication arising during pregnancy and childbirth every 90 seconds in the world, and every 7 minutes in India. The three delay model can be used to find the causes of delays in relation to maternal deaths.Methods: A retrospective study was carried out in a tertiary care centre. All cases of maternal mortality between July 2010 to June 2016 were included in the study. Then data analysis was done.Results: Out of the total 382 maternal deaths, Majority of maternal deaths 43% were due to type 1 delay. 150 patients had delay in seeking help, 9 patients refused treatment and 5 patients refused admission to health care centre. 13% maternal deaths were due to type 3 delay which include delay in receiving adequate treatment, Delay in diagnosis and intervention, Lack of facilities etc.Conclusions: Type-1 delay was major contributors of maternal deaths in the study region. Therefore, to prevent the preventable maternal deaths effective action should be taken. | en_US |
